3 season sleeping bags are a popular choice for UK camping because they’re designed for spring through autumn conditions. They offer a good balance of warmth and comfort, making them suitable for a wide range of trips, from weekend breaks in late spring to longer stays where temperatures can drop at night.
If you want a sleeping bag that’s flexible enough for most camping during the year (without being too heavy or bulky), a 3 season bag is often the best place to start.

A lot of campers find that a 3 season sleeping bag covers the majority of UK trips. Even during warmer months, nights can cool down quickly, especially on open campsites, coastal pitches, or trips earlier and later in the year. A 3 season bag gives you extra comfort and warmth without being overly heavy for general camping.
These sleeping bags are ideal if you camp regularly and don’t want different bags for every temperature. They’re also a good choice for family camping, where comfort matters and the weather can be unpredictable. If you’re staying on site for several nights, having the right warmth rating can make a noticeable difference to sleep quality.
When is a 3 Season Sleeping Bag most suitable?
A 3 season sleeping bag is generally best suited to:
- spring and autumn camping trips
- summer camping where nights can feel cooler
- longer stays where you want more comfort overnight
- UK camping where conditions can change quickly
If you tend to feel cold at night, or you’re camping in more exposed locations, a 3 season sleeping bag is often the more comfortable choice even in late spring and summer.
